Respecting Fellow Players: Building a Positive Gaming Community
Creating a welcoming environment in online blackjack is crucial for everyone’s enjoyment. Respecting your fellow players not only cultivates camaraderie but also enhances the overall gaming experience. To foster a positive atmosphere, consider the following guidelines:
- Practice Patience: Always give others a moment to make their decisions. Rushing can lead to mistakes and frustration.
- Be Mindful of Chat Etiquette: Use respectful language in chat interactions. Avoid derogatory comments or excessive negativity that could spoil the fun.
- Celebrate Wins Graciously: If you win, keep your celebrations modest. A humble approach encourages positivity rather than envy.
- Support New Players: If you notice someone who seems novice or confused, kindly offer them guidance instead of ridicule.

Mastering Communication: How to Engage with Dealers and Players
Effective communication with dealers and fellow players can significantly enhance your online blackjack experience. When joining a table, consider introducing yourself in the chat to break the ice. Engaging in light conversation can create a more enjoyable atmosphere, fostering camaraderie among players. Make sure to be respectful and considerate of everyone at the table—this includes not interrupting others during their turn and being patient as they make their decisions.
Additionally, acknowledging the dealer’s efforts can go a long way in establishing a positive rapport. Use phrases such as “thank you,” and “good hand,” to express appreciation, particularly after a round. If you’re sharing tips or strategies in the chat, remember to do so politely, as not all players may appreciate unsolicited advice. By maintaining a friendly demeanor and showing respect, you contribute to a welcoming environment that benefits everyone involved.
Managing Your Bankroll: Playing Responsibly While Enjoying the Game
Playing blackjack online can be exhilarating, but it’s crucial to maintain control over your finances to avoid any unpleasant outcomes. To manage your bankroll effectively, consider establishing a clear budget before you start playing. Determine how much you can afford to lose and stick to that amount. Don’t let a winning streak cloud your judgment; reinvest only a portion of your winnings instead of doubling down recklessly. Additionally, it’s wise to set limits on your session duration and the amount of money you are willing to wager each time to prevent impulsive decisions.
It’s equally important to be mindful of your emotional state while playing. If you find yourself feeling frustrated or restless due to losses, take a break instead of forcing yourself to continue playing. Maintain a cool and collected demeanor, as this will not only enhance your gaming experience but will also positively impact those around you at the virtual tables. Practicing these habits will not only ensure a more enjoyable game but also promote an atmosphere of responsibility and awareness among all players.
